Teaching program for elderly women who care for elderly relatives in their home: report of experience

This is a report of experience about the development of a program designed especially for the orientation of elderly people who care for elderly relatives at home. It was carried out by the coordinators of the Group of Attention for Elderly People's Health (GRASI), of the Campinas State University's Clinics Hospital. This program was developed based on the needs reported by elderly caregivers who take part in the activities of the GRASI. The participants reported that the program made coping with the difficulties related to caregiving better; that there had been an improvement in the understanding of the changes brought by the aging process; and that it made possible the development of procedures that make easier the daily relationship with the elderly that is being cared for.Downloads
